Why is EBITDAX used in energy valuations?

Explanation:
In energy valuations, EBITDAX is used to normalize for how exploration costs are treated in financial statements. Some firms capitalize exploration spending as assets, while others expense it in the current period. That difference changes earnings figures and can make apples-to-apples comparisons of operating performance difficult across companies. By excluding exploration expenses, EBITDAX provides a clearer view of the ongoing cash-generating ability of the core assets, allowing more meaningful comparisons regardless of each firm’s accounting treatment of exploration. It’s not primarily about taxes, and it isn’t simply EBITDA or about depreciation being included. The key idea is to remove the impact of divergent exploration accounting to compare operating performance consistently.

What to Expect on the Exam

The Investment Banking Basics Test is designed to ensure participants possess an adequate understanding of critical banking concepts. Here's what you should expect:

  1. Financial Statements: You will need to demonstrate proficiency in reading and interpreting balance sheets, income statements, and cash flow statements.
  2. Valuation Methods: Gain a deep understanding of different valuation techniques, including Discounted Cash Flow (DCF) analysis, comparable company analysis, and precedent transactions.
  3. Mergers and Acquisitions: Familiarize yourself with the fundamental principles behind mergers and acquisitions, including legal, financial, and strategic considerations.
  4. Market Understanding: Test your knowledge of capital markets, equity and debt instruments, and the relation between macroeconomic indicators and market performance.
  5. Investment Banking Process: Grasp the end-to-end process of initial public offerings (IPOs), underwriting, and advisory roles in investment banking.
  6. Regulatory Environment: Stay updated on essential regulatory guidelines and ethics that govern the investment banking landscape.

What is the salary range for entry-level investment bankers?

In the US, entry-level investment bankers can expect to earn between $85,000 to $120,000 annually, depending on the location and firm. Major financial hubs like New York City often offer higher salaries, alongside substantial bonuses that can significantly increase total compensation.
